返回顶部
首页 > 资讯 > 精选 >java如何获取数据库表字段
  • 555
分享到

java如何获取数据库表字段

java数据库 2023-10-10 17:10:38 555人浏览 安东尼
摘要

在Java中,可以使用JDBC(Java Database Connectivity)来连接数据库并执行sql语句来获取数据库表字段

在Java中,可以使用JDBC(Java Database Connectivity)来连接数据库并执行sql语句来获取数据库表字段。

以下是获取数据库表字段的示例代码:

```java
import java.sql.*;

public class Main {

   public static void main(String[] args) {

       String url = "jdbc:Mysql://localhost:3306/mydatabase";

       String username = "root";

       String passWord = "password";

       try (Connection conn = DriverManager.getConnection(url, username, password)) {

           String tableName = "employees";

           DatabaseMetaData metaData = conn.getMetaData();

           ResultSet columns = metaData.getColumns(null, null, tableName, null);

           

           while (columns.next()) {

               String columnName = columns.getString("COLUMN_NAME");

               String dataType = columns.getString("TYPE_NAME");

               int columnSize = columns.getInt("COLUMN_SIZE");

               

               System.out.println("Column Name: " + columnName);

               System.out.println("Data Type: " + dataType);

               System.out.println("Column Size: " + columnSize);

               System.out.println();

           }

       } catch (SQLException e) {

           e.printStackTrace();

       }

   }
}
```

在此示例中,首先使用`DriverManager.getConnection()`方法连接到数据库。然后,使用`conn.getMetaData()`方法获取数据库的元数据。接下来,使用`metaData.getColumns()`方法获取指定表的列信息的ResultSet对象。最后,使用ResultSet对象的`getString()`和`getInt()`方法获取列名、数据类型和列大小,并将其打印出来。

请注意,此示例假设你已经在本地搭建了一个名为"mydatabase"的mysql数据库,并且已经创建了一个名为"employees"的表。你需要根据自己的实际情况修改连接URL、用户名和密码,以及表名。

--结束END--

本文标题: java如何获取数据库表字段

本文链接: https://lsjlt.com/news/427552.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

猜你喜欢
  • java如何获取数据库表字段
    在Java中,可以使用JDBC(Java Database Connectivity)来连接数据库并执行SQL语句来获取数据库表字段...
    99+
    2023-10-10
    java 数据库
  • java如何获取数据库字段
    在Java中,可以使用JDBC(Java Database Connectivity)来连接数据库并获取字段。下面是一个简单的示例代...
    99+
    2023-10-30
    java 数据库
  • java怎么获取数据库表字段
    要获取数据库表字段,可以使用Java的JDBC(Java Database Connectivity)接口和SQL语句来实现。首先,...
    99+
    2023-09-26
    java 数据库
  • java如何根据字段名获取字段值
    在Java中,可以通过反射机制来根据字段名获取字段值。以下是一个示例代码:```javaimport java.lang.refle...
    99+
    2023-09-25
    java
  • 获取所有数据库名、表名、字段名
    -- 获取所有数据库名 select name from master..sysdatabases where name = 'Fly' -- 获取所有表名 select ...
    99+
    2024-04-02
  • java如何获取数据库所有表名
    要获取数据库中的所有表名,可以使用如下的Java代码:```javaimport java.sql.Connection;impor...
    99+
    2023-09-27
    java 数据库
  • SQLServer数据库中如何获取TEXT字段内容长度
    本篇文章给大家分享的是有关SQLServer数据库中如何获取TEXT字段内容长度,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。  SQLSer...
    99+
    2024-04-02
  • 如何获取mongodb数据库列表
    要获取MongoDB数据库列表,可以使用MongoDB的命令行工具或编程语言的MongoDB驱动程序。1. 使用MongoDB的命令...
    99+
    2023-09-12
    mongodb数据库
  • 数据库如何增加表中字段
    小编给大家分享一下数据库如何增加表中字段,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!方法:1、使用“ALTER TABLE 表...
    99+
    2024-04-02
  • sql怎么根据表名获取字段
    本篇内容主要讲解“sql怎么根据表名获取字段”,感兴趣的朋友不妨来看看。本文介绍的方法操作简单快捷,实用性强。下面就让小编来带大家学习“sql怎么根据表名获取字段”吧! 复制代码...
    99+
    2024-04-02
  • java如何获取list某个字段的值
    在Java中,可以通过遍历List来获取其中某个字段的值。以下是一个示例代码:```javaimport java.util.Arr...
    99+
    2023-09-25
    java
  • Java反射如何获取字段属性值
    目录Java反射获取字段属性值案例反射对象获取属性和值凭借成string描述直接上代码Java反射获取字段属性值 反射获取Java类的所有字段,包括所有父类中的字段。 类自身的字段可...
    99+
    2024-04-02
  • java list获取某个字段
    在 Java 中,可以使用 for 循环遍历 List,并在循环中使用 getter 方法获取对应字段的值。也可以使用 Java 8 中的 Stream API 和 Lambda 表达式筛选获取某个字段。 如果你想要获取每个元素的某个字...
    99+
    2023-09-01
    java 开发语言
  • oracle如何修改数据库表字段类型
    您可以使用ALTER TABLE语句来修改Oracle数据库表的字段类型。下面是一个例子:```sqlALTER TABLE 表名 ...
    99+
    2023-09-05
    oracle 数据库
  • php如何查询数据库并截取字段值
    本篇内容介绍了“php如何查询数据库并截取字段值”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!一、连接数据库在PHP中,首先需要连接数据库才...
    99+
    2023-07-05
  • java怎么获取数据库数据
    要获取数据库数据,可以使用Java的JDBC(Java Database Connectivity)技术。下面是一个使用JDBC获取...
    99+
    2023-09-14
    java 数据库
  • Oracle数据库如何修改表中字段顺序
    本篇文章给大家分享的是有关Oracle数据库如何修改表中字段顺序,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。前言前段时间,有人问我, 有一个...
    99+
    2024-04-02
  • 如何修改Oracle数据库表中字段顺序
    这篇文章主要介绍如何修改Oracle数据库表中字段顺序,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!新增字段:添加字段的语法:alter table tablename add (c...
    99+
    2024-04-02
  • layui如何获取表格数据
    在layui中获取表格数据有多种方式,常用的方法有以下几种:1. 使用表格对象的getData()方法获取当前表格的所有数据:```...
    99+
    2023-09-22
    layui
  • PHP如何获取表单数据
    这篇文章主要介绍“PHP如何获取表单数据”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“PHP如何获取表单数据”文章能帮助大家解决问题。PHP获取表单数据的方法有:1、使用预定义变量“$_GET”,可...
    99+
    2023-06-29
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作